A series of hyperbranched polyphenylene vinylenes (HPVs) with different alkoxy substituted end groups were synthesized and characterized. The photoluminescence properties were investigated, and the cis–trans isomerization was found by prolonging the exposure time to UV light for the HPVs. The viscosity and end‐group effects on the photoisomerization were studied. Copyright © 2003 John Wiley & Sons, Ltd.
